Output 21b787dece3dafe1865c91f7239ee95a110607b0a9537f289425b52c13139f78:1

value
26321142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 100e8c751e1e0512386a88c02dd5e9732983d729 OP_EQUAL
address
M9N4UMjN2CQ4phaoo8Ve5yvK9awbT857Gc
transaction
21b787dece3dafe1865c91f7239ee95a110607b0a9537f289425b52c13139f78
spent
true